Leaf Grades (Whole / Broken / Fannings / Dust)

The four physical sizes that finished black tea is sorted into.

Whole leaf brews slowest and most subtle. Broken leaf is faster, brisker. Fannings and dust — small particles — extract very fast and aggressively, which is exactly what teabags need. Grade is about size, not necessarily quality.
